Data Science team: systematizing and innovating business analytics modules

At this point, you might be baffled by promises of ‘delivery at scale’, trying to understand how such strategy links with the promise to deliver customized analytics solutions. Those are question marks that will disappear once you get to know the scope of action of our Data Science team.

Deeply rooted in LTPlabs’ desire to strive for analytical excellence, the team works fundamentally for internal customers and has room to rethink, propose novel approaches, and disseminate knowledge throughout the organization. Its main goals encompass:

1. Systematizing the best approaches for specific business problems

With a bird’s eye view of all past and ongoing projects, the Data Science team has the needed distancing to pinpoint common ground in analytical approaches that address similar business problems. Systematization is, thus, this process of creating an overarching environment that implements a set of best practices we found through vast experience in tackling these challenges.

These generic environments are also highly customizable, to chase the business nuances found across customers and industries.

The validation of this versatility is assured by a panel of seasoned professionals in the field.

2. Incorporating innovative elements from state-of-the-art methods

Embedded in LTPlabs’ culture is a deep passion for analytical approaches capable of positively transforming businesses. Our Data Science team takes this trait to heart, relentlessly bridging the gap between innovation and business applications, ensuring that every solution shipped relies on an ever-evolving state-of-the-art approach.

Tech team: enabling the creation of ideas into systems

Now that you know how our data scientists work, let’s talk about the role of our Tech Team. Creating algorithms that improve businesses processes is just one part of the whole picture. We also need to integrate these algorithms into systems that can be used and perform at scale with the reliability that is expected/needed from them.

The Tech team works on building the avenues that allow LTPlabs to deliver solutions to its clients using AIR. This is achieved through:

  • Creating appealing, responsive, and intuitive interfaces (UI/UX and Front-end)
  • Creating scalable, secure, and robust back-ends to organize business logic (Back-end)
  • Easing the deployment and delivery of new solutions to clients (DevOps)
  • Building and monitoring an infrastructure that is highly available, scalable, and secure (DevOps)

That’s what, in today’s world, has come to be expected from digital products. Failing on any dimension means failing in the digital transformation of our clients. Achieving these results for the LTPlabs’ approach is the focus of our Tech Team.

Another key responsibility within this team is creating new systems that also abstract typical software development complexities.

Thus, largely reducing our time to market and making advance analytics available in the palm of your hand.
